What this unit covers

  • Ratio, proportion and rates of change: [Higher only] Use compound units such as density and pressure.
  • Ratio, proportion and rates of change: [Foundation and Higher] Use compound units such as speed, rates of pay and unit pricing.
  • Ratio, proportion and rates of change: [Foundation and Higher] Use scale factors, scale diagrams and maps, including geometrical problems.
  • Ratio, proportion and rates of change: [Foundation and Higher] Express one quantity as a fraction of another, including fractions less than 1 and greater than 1.
  • Ratio, proportion and rates of change: [Foundation and Higher] Use ratio notation, including reducing ratios to simplest form.
  • Ratio, proportion and rates of change: [Foundation and Higher] Apply ratio to contexts involving conversion, comparison, scaling, mixing, concentration and value for money.
  • Ratio, proportion and rates of change: [Foundation and Higher] Divide a quantity into two parts in a part:part or part:whole ratio and express such divisions as ratios.
  • Ratio, proportion and rates of change: [Foundation and Higher] Express a multiplicative relationship between two quantities as a ratio or a fraction.
  • Ratio, proportion and rates of change: [Foundation and Higher] Understand and use proportion as equality of ratios.
  • Ratio, proportion and rates of change: [Foundation and Higher] Relate ratios to fractions and to linear functions.
  • Ratio, proportion and rates of change: [Foundation and Higher] Interpret percentages and percentage changes as fractions, decimals and multiplicative changes.
  • Ratio, proportion and rates of change: [Foundation and Higher] Define percentage as parts per hundred and express one quantity as a percentage of another.
  • Ratio, proportion and rates of change: [Foundation and Higher] Solve problems involving direct and inverse proportion, including graphical and algebraic representations.
  • Ratio, proportion and rates of change: [Foundation and Higher] Compare lengths, areas and volumes using ratio notation and scale factors.
  • Ratio, proportion and rates of change: [Higher only] Link length, area and volume ratios to similarity and trigonometric ratios.
  • Ratio, proportion and rates of change: [Higher only] Construct equations that describe direct and inverse proportion.
  • Ratio, proportion and rates of change: [Foundation and Higher] Interpret equations that describe direct and inverse proportion.
  • Ratio, proportion and rates of change: [Foundation and Higher] Interpret the gradient of a straight-line graph as a rate of change.
  • Ratio, proportion and rates of change: [Foundation and Higher] Recognise and interpret graphs that illustrate direct and inverse proportion.
  • Ratio, proportion and rates of change: [Higher only] Apply average and instantaneous rate of change using gradients of chords and tangents.
  • Ratio, proportion and rates of change: [Higher only] Interpret the gradient at a point on a curve as the instantaneous rate of change.
  • Ratio, proportion and rates of change: [Higher only] Set up, solve and interpret growth and decay problems, including compound interest.
  • Ratio, proportion and rates of change: [Higher only] Work with general iterative processes.
  • Ratio, proportion and rates of change: [Foundation and Higher] Change freely between related standard units and compound units in numerical contexts.
  • Ratio, proportion and rates of change: [Higher only] Change between compound units such as density and pressure in numerical and algebraic contexts.
